What is Hyperliquid?
Hyperliquid is an innovative next-generation decentralized exchange (DEX) that operates on its own custom-built Layer-1 blockchain. This blockchain was specifically designed to deliver maximum speed, security, and transparency for trading operations. Unlike most DEX platforms that are built on popular networks like Ethereum, Hyperliquid features its own unique architecture and ecosystem. This allows it to achieve performance comparable to centralized exchanges while still retaining all the advantages of decentralization.

The main standout feature of Hyperliquid is its on-chain order book. While most decentralized platforms rely on automated market makers (AMMs), Hyperliquid implements a classic exchange model — the kind traders are familiar with from platforms like Binance, OKX, or Bybit. This approach not only helps minimize slippage (the difference between the expected and actual execution price), but also ensures deep liquidity and instant order execution.
Hyperliquid specializes in perpetual futures trading, making it especially attractive for active traders and speculators. You can open positions with leverage up to 50x, and trade not only major cryptocurrencies (like Bitcoin, Ethereum, Solana, etc.), but also promising new assets. A key benefit is that you don’t need to own the underlying asset — you can speculate on price movements without actually purchasing the coin.
The platform also supports spot trading, unique liquidity pools, copy trading, and tools for DeFi app developers, making Hyperliquid not just an exchange, but a full-fledged ecosystem for traders, investors, and builders. All trading is gas-free, and thanks to its custom consensus algorithm — HyperBFT — transactions are confirmed in fractions of a second, even under heavy network load.

Overview and History of the Hyperliquid Exchange
Hyperliquid is a full-fledged ecosystem that, in a short time, has become a leader among DEXs in terms of derivatives trading volume. The story of Hyperliquid begins with a team of professionals formerly known as Chameleon Trading — a quantitative trading firm founded in 2020.
The key figure behind the project is Jeff Yan (also known as Jeff.hl), a Harvard mathematics graduate, former Google engineer, and algorithm developer for Hudson River Trading on Wall Street. Together with his team, they set out to bring their experience in high-frequency trading into the DeFi world and build a platform capable of competing with centralized exchanges in terms of performance.

The collapse of FTX and the resulting surge in distrust toward centralized platforms served as the main inspiration for launching Hyperliquid. In 2022, the team realized that existing blockchains couldn’t deliver the speed and throughput needed to support a fully on-chain exchange with a traditional order book model. This pushed them to develop their own blockchain — Hyperliquid L1, designed specifically for derivatives and high performance.
The public launch of Hyperliquid took place in 2023, and by 2025, the exchange had already secured a dominant position in the perpetual DEX market, accounting for over 70% of all perpetual contract trading volume.
Hyperliquid quickly earned the trust of the crypto community thanks to its openness: the team did not raise venture capital, and all HYPE tokens were distributed among users through the largest airdrop in DeFi history, valued at $1.2 billion. This strategy helped the project avoid pressure from large investment funds and ensured that Hyperliquid remained truly decentralized and community-driven.
Another unique aspect of Hyperliquid is the team’s partial anonymity. While Jeff Yan publicly represents the project, most developers choose to stay behind the scenes — a common trait in the DeFi world. This approach helps keep the focus on the product rather than personalities, and reduces the impact of external factors.

In 2024, the Hyperliquid team launched their own EVM-compatible layer called HyperEVM, which enabled the integration of new DeFi protocols into the ecosystem — including HyperLend, Hypurr Fun, HyperSwap, and others — significantly expanding the platform’s functionality.

What’s a Hyperliquid story without James Wynn?
In May 2025, Hyperliquid became the talk of the entire crypto market thanks to one of the loudest trades in DeFi history. While Bitcoin was charging toward new all-time highs, a trader under the alias James Wynn opened a 40x leveraged long position on BTC on Hyperliquid, eventually scaling it to a staggering $1.1 billion. The trade accounted for over 10% of the exchange’s total open interest — a scale not seen even on the largest centralized platforms.
His average entry price was $108,084, with a liquidation level just below $103,640. To manage risk, Wynn partially took profits — for instance, selling 540 BTC and netting $1.5 million. At one point, his unrealized profit exceeded $40 million, and the community followed the trade live — it became a meme and a hot topic among traders and analysts.
But the market showed no mercy: following an unexpected tweet from Donald Trump about tariffs on EU imports, Bitcoin suddenly dropped. Wynn was forced to close the position with a $13.4 million loss. Nearly 949 BTC were liquidated, making it one of the largest individual liquidations in crypto history.
Despite the outcome, James Wynn’s case became a symbol of a new era — one where billion-dollar trades are possible on decentralized platforms, with no need for big banks or intermediaries.

Interface and Tools of Hyperliquid
Hyperliquid positions itself as a next-generation decentralized exchange, and that’s immediately evident in its interface and toolset. There’s no simplified “beginner-friendly swap” option here — instead, users are greeted with a fully-featured trading terminal that closely resembles the interface of top-tier centralized exchanges.
This approach might seem a bit overwhelming for those new to crypto, but experienced traders will appreciate the flexibility and depth of the available settings and tools.

The main Hyperliquid dashboard features a dark theme with customizable panels — users can choose which elements to display and how to arrange them. At the center is the order book, displaying all buy and sell orders in real time. Next to it is the price chart, which supports zooming, multiple timeframes, and technical indicators. Below the chart is the order placement form, offering market, limit, stop-limit, TWAP (Time-Weighted Average Price), and even scalable orders for advanced strategies:
Trading Tools and Order Types:
- Perpetual Contracts (with leverage up to 50x) – the platform’s core product.
- Spot Trading – currently supports a limited number of pairs, also using a classic order book model.
- Cross Margin and Isolated Margin – allowing users to manage risk by either spreading collateral across positions or isolating it per trade.
- Stop-Loss and Take-Profit – automate exit conditions based on predefined thresholds.
- TWAP Orders – enable gradual buying or selling at an average price over time, ideal for handling large volumes.
Hyperliquid runs on its proprietary Hyperliquid L1 blockchain, capable of processing up to 200,000 transactions per second with a latency of under 0.2 seconds. This enables a true on-chain order book with instant order execution and minimal slippage — meaning trades execute at the intended price, not the “next available” one as is often the case with AMM-based DEXs.

The platform is fully mobile-optimized, though due to its wide range of features, the interface on smartphones might feel a bit overloaded. Still, all essential tools are accessible in the mobile version, making it easy to trade on the go. It supports dark mode, number format preferences, and multiple interface languages — including English, French, Chinese, and Korean.
Hyperliquid is also open to trading bot integration via public APIs and smart contracts. This enables users to develop custom algorithms or use copy trading — automatically mirroring the trades of top-performing traders. Both on-chain bots and Telegram bots are supported, making it convenient even for users with no technical background.
A separate tab displays full information on open positions, balances, trade history, and accrued fees. Users can also create sub-accounts to separate strategies and manage risk more effectively. All actions — from placing and canceling orders to execution and liquidation — occur entirely on-chain with a transparent transaction history.
For pricing, Hyperliquid relies on a decentralized oracle that updates asset prices every three seconds, minimizing the risk of market manipulation.

HYPE Token
HYPE is not just an internal utility coin — today, it has become one of the most talked-about and fastest-growing assets in the crypto market. As the core of the Hyperliquid ecosystem, its role extends far beyond that of a typical DEX utility token. It powers both the technical infrastructure and the economic incentives for users, traders, and holders alike.
Key Functions and Purpose of HYPE:
- Trading Fee Discounts
HYPE holders enjoy significant discounts on trading fees, which is especially valuable for active traders. The more HYPE you hold, the lower your transaction costs. - Staking and Passive Income
HYPE can be staked to earn rewards for helping secure and stabilize the network. It’s not only a way to “earn while holding,” but also an incentive to avoid panic-selling during hype cycles. - Governance and Protocol Management
HYPE is a full-fledged governance token. Holders can propose and vote on protocol changes, grant distributions, fee adjustments, and the launch of new products — making Hyperliquid a truly decentralized project with real community influence. - Fee Payments and Auctions
All platform fees can be paid directly in HYPE. A unique auction system is used to set fee levels and token emissions, creating a more sustainable and transparent economy within the ecosystem.

The total supply of HYPE is 1,000,000,000 tokens. The distribution is as follows:
- 31% — the largest airdrop in DeFi history, distributed to real Hyperliquid users
- 38.888% — future emissions and rewards for the community
- 23.8% — allocated to the team and key developers
- 6% — budget for the Hyper Foundation
- 0.3% — ecosystem grants
- The rest — special allocations and reserves.
A noteworthy feature: HYPE is issued through descending-price auctions, which helps prevent manipulation and ensures more market-based pricing. If tokens are not sold during the auction, their price decreases linearly down to a predefined minimum, rather than being dumped at any price.
Dynamics and Growing Popularity
HYPE entered the market at the end of November 2024, and within the first week, its price surged from $3.9 to $27. In early 2025, the token experienced a period of high volatility: after a sharp rise, a correction followed, with the price dipping to $10–12 in April. However, a new wave of interest began in May — HYPE climbed back to $20, then broke past $30, and on June 11, 2025, reached a new all-time high of nearly $43.
This growth is driven not only by the hype surrounding Hyperliquid, but also by genuine demand from both retail and institutional players.

Trading Volumes Are Impressive
In May 2025 alone, HYPE’s daily trading volume consistently exceeded $2 billion, peaking at $17.7 billion per day. Over three years of operation, Hyperliquid has processed more than $1.15 trillion in total trading volume, and open interest in perpetual contracts on the platform has surpassed $10 billion.
